一、问题概述:为什么“TP官方下载安卓最新版本兑换出问题”会频繁出现?
当用户在安卓端使用最新版本 TP 进行兑换时,常见现象包括:兑换按钮无响应、交易卡在确认、额度显示异常、链上转账成功但兑换失败、或提示网络/签名/手续费错误等。此类问题通常不是单点故障,而是由客户端版本更新、链路状态、权限/风控策略、数据链路与风控机制共同作用的结果。
要想全面分析,需要把“兑换链路”拆成若干环节:
1)客户端请求与参数组装(币种、链、金额、滑点/费率、地址格式)。
2)后端路由/定价服务(路由选择、汇率、可用流动性、限额)。
3)签名与授权(钱包签名、合约授权、nonce/序列号、设备时钟)。
4)链上提交与回执(Gas、确认数、回滚或失败原因)。
5)状态回写与可追溯数据(订单状态、日志、异常归因)。
一旦其中任何一环出现“参数不一致、状态不同步、风控拦截或链上超时”,就会导致用户体验上的“兑换出问题”。
二、重点探讨:多链资产转移(Multi-Chain Asset Transfer)
1. 多链环境下兑换的核心矛盾
多链转移本质是“资产在不同链之间的可达性与一致性”。兑换往往不仅依赖单链,而是涉及:
- 资产来源链(资产从哪里来)
- 目标链(兑换在哪条链完成)
- 中转机制(桥、聚合器、路由、跨链兑换协议)
- 账本一致性(链上到账与客户端订单状态是否能在同一时间窗口匹配)
因此,若客户端把订单绑定到某条链,但后端实际选择了另一条路由(或用户切换了网络却未刷新状态),容易出现:
- 链上已转账,但兑换订单仍显示失败或待确认。
- 订单显示成功,但资产未真正进入目标地址或目标合约。
2. 常见导致问题的机制因素
(1)链选择与网络识别错误:安卓端检测网络时存在时延或缓存,导致请求仍使用旧链ID。
(2)地址格式与链ID不匹配:例如 EVM 地址与链的兼容情况、非 EVM 链格式解析失败。
(3)跨链延迟:跨链消息确认比预期更久,订单状态更新超时。
(4)手续费/滑点策略不一致:客户端展示的费率与后端真实费率不同,导致合约执行失败。
3. 建议的“全面排查路径”(面向用户与运营)
- 检查兑换请求中:链ID、代币合约地址、金额精度、最小收到量(min receive)、滑点容忍。
- 对比链上交易哈希与订单号绑定关系:确认“订单回写”是否建立在正确链上回执之上。
- 记录时间线:客户端发起时间、后端路由时间、链上提交时间、回执到达时间。
- 要求系统输出可读失败原因:如“insufficient liquidity / out of gas / invalid signature / nonce too low”。
三、重点探讨:账户注销(Account Deletion / Deregistration)
1. 账户注销为什么会和兑换问题产生耦合?
在数字资产场景中,“注销”并不等同于传统业务的删除用户信息。注销往往涉及:
- 账户权限撤销(撤销授权/移除API密钥/关闭登录通道)
- 隐私与数据删除(用户身份数据、操作记录的保留策略)
- 风控与黑名单处理(防止被反复利用)
- 链上状态无法物理删除(链上交易不可逆)
当用户尝试注销同时仍有未完成订单时,系统必须明确:未完成订单的签名和回执是否允许继续执行?如果客户端在注销流程中停止轮询或丢失会话令牌,就可能导致“兑换交易已经发出但状态无法回写”。

2. 设计层面的关键原则
- 分离“身份通道”和“订单执行通道”:注销应影响登录与查询,但不应中断已提交且可继续确认的链上交易。
- 引入注销幂等与状态机:防止注销重复触发导致订单状态回写失败。
- 数据保留与审计:对安全与合规要求的最低数据集做留存,而对非必要数据做匿名化。
四、重点探讨:防暴力破解(Anti-Brute-Force)
1. 兑换场景下的攻击面
攻击者可能尝试:
- 反复尝试登录/签名授权,进行穷举或撞库。
- 自动化发起大量兑换请求,拖慢路由服务。
- 构造异常参数请求以探测接口行为。
因此,“防暴力破解”不仅是登录层问题,更涉及兑换接口、签名接口、订单创建与回执轮询的访问频率。
2. 数据化风控策略(与后文“数据化创新模式”呼应)
常见防护包括:
- 速率限制(Rate Limit)+ 动态令牌桶。
- 风险评分(Risk Score):IP、设备指纹、行为序列、交易成功率、异常重试次数。
- 挑战-响应机制(Challenge):在高风险触发验证码/短信/二次验证/签名确认。
- 行为异常检测:同一设备在短时间内更换链、频繁失败重试等。
五、重点探讨:数据化创新模式(Data-driven Innovation Model)
1. “数据化”在兑换系统中的落点
数据化创新并非只做统计看板,而是要让数据直接参与决策:
- 定价与路由:基于历史滑点、拥堵、成功率调整路由选择。
- 风控与策略:根据设备可信度、链上失败模式做动态调整。
- 失败归因闭环:把失败原因结构化后用于下一次“推荐路径”和“参数模板”。

2. 实施要点:可追溯、可回放、可解释
- 可追溯:订单从创建到回写全链路打点。
- 可回放:允许开发者或客服用同一数据复现问题。
- 可解释:用户端展示“发生了什么、接下来怎么做”。
六、重点探讨:数字化时代特征(Digital Age Characteristics)
1. 用户预期变了:即时性与透明度
数字化时代,用户希望:
- 实时知道订单状态。
- 明确失败原因。
- 在不同链之间快速完成资产流转。
因此,“兑换出问题”不只是功能故障,还会被放大为“信任危机”。如果系统透明度不足,用户可能误以为资产丢失,从而引发客服压力与舆情。
2. 平台的竞争在于体验与韧性
在多链与实时交易的背景下,稳定性、可用性、容错机制与数据闭环能力,决定了平台在数字化时代的长期口碑。
七、重点探讨:实时数字交易(Real-time Digital Trading)
1. 为什么实时会让问题更显性?
实时交易要求订单状态频繁更新。如果链上确认滞后、后端回写延迟或客户端轮询机制异常,就会造成:
- 用户以为交易未执行。
- 用户重复下单,导致多次提交或额度冲突。
- 最终引发“兑换出问题”的集中投诉。
2. 解决思路
- 乐观UI与严格状态校验:前端展示“已提交”与“等待确认”的分层提示。
- 失败重试策略:区分“可重试”和“不可重试”失败类型。
- 轮询与推送结合:失败时尽快停止无意义轮询,改用推送/回调更新。
八、面向“兑换出问题”的结论性建议(系统/运营/用户三方)
1. 系统层
- 强化客户端-后端参数一致性校验(链ID、精度、费率、签名)。
- 提升跨链与链上回写的鲁棒性(超时策略、幂等回写、状态机)。
- 将风控从“拦截”升级为“风险引导”(给出可操作的解决路径)。
2. 运营与客服层
- 提供统一的故障分级:网络问题、风控拦截、链上失败、回写延迟、参数错误。
- 要求客服基于订单号输出:链上哈希、失败码、建议动作。
3. 用户层
- 确保兑换时网络切换正确并保持稳定。
- 保存订单号与交易哈希,避免重复发起导致额度冲突。
- 如涉及账户注销,先确认是否存在未完成订单或待确认交易。
九、总结
“TP官方下载安卓最新版本兑换出问题”是一个典型的多环节系统性挑战。围绕多链资产转移的可达性、账户注销的状态隔离、防暴力破解的风控策略、数据化创新模式的闭环能力,以及数字化时代对透明与即时性的高要求,最终都指向同一个目标:在实时数字交易中建立更强的一致性、可追溯性与韧性。只有让每一次失败都有明确归因、让每一次状态更新都具备可信依据,用户体验才会从“卡住不知所措”走向“可理解、可处理”。
评论
LinaWang
把兑换链路拆成状态机思路很清晰,特别是“链上回执与订单回写不同步”这一点,确实能解释很多“明明转了却失败”的反馈。
ZhiYun_88
多链转移讲到链ID/地址格式不匹配我很有共鸣,以前遇到过类似问题,希望客户端能把错误原因直接展示出来。
晨雾Atlas
账户注销那段很关键:如果注销影响轮询或会话令牌,就容易把“已提交但未回写”的交易误判为失败。
NovaRen
防暴力破解不只是拦登录,兑换接口、签名接口也要限流+风险评分,这种“数据化风控”的方向我支持。
墨香Kai
实时交易一旦轮询/推送机制出问题,用户就会重复下单,导致更多异常。建议把“已提交/等待确认/不可重试”做成明确状态。
WeiChen_Track
文中强调可追溯、可回放、可解释,这是数据化创新模式最落地的部分。希望平台能开放更完整的失败码与时间线。